Does attempting to return to watching forbidden things, then backing down before committing the sin, count as continued sin and invalidate repentance?

1 min readAlso available in العربية

May Allah bless your repentance and make you steadfast upon it. The acceptance of repentance is contingent upon abandoning the sin, regretting it, and resolving not to return to it. Your searching for forbidden things and then refraining from watching them is not an indication that your repentance is not accepted. However, you must cut off all paths leading to disobedience, such as disconnecting from the internet or shutting down the device when such thoughts arise. Seek refuge with Allah from Satan, and frequently supplicate for success and infallibility. If you fall into sin, repent immediately, increase your seeking of forgiveness, and do not despair of Allah's mercy.
